Student accommodation platform University Living and the National Indian Students and Alumni Union (NISAU) have launched the Living Scholarship worth 12,000 (INR 13,10,832). The scholarships will be provided to 10 outstanding students from India, who are planning to pursue higher education in the UK.

The United Negro College Fund (UNCF) has received $190 million, its largest philanthropic corporate gift, for a scholarship program. Pamela Everhart The money – from Fidelity Investments – will go towards launching the Fidelity Scholars Program, which will have renewable, need-based scholarships and wrap-around support services.

Capital University will now offer scholarships covering up to full tuition and mandatory fees to eligible transfer students from Columbus State Community College (CSCC) who are pursuing bachelor’s degrees. This latest expansion of Capital’s Main Street Scholarship will commence with enrollment Fall 2023.

Discover the allure of Ireland, a vibrant hub for education that beckons students with its unique blend of quality academics and affordability. In the academic year 2020/21, more than 25,000 international students embraced the enriching Irish educational experience, represent a close to 90% increase in numbers since 2007/08.
